NAME
phy_sanitize_settings - make sure the PHY is set to supported speed and duplex
SYNOPSIS
void phy_sanitize_settings(struct phy_device * phydev);
ARGUMENTS
phydev the target phy_device struct
DESCRIPTION
Make sure the PHY is set to supported speeds and duplexes. Drop down by one in this order: 1000/FULL, 1000/HALF, 100/FULL, 100/HALF, 10/FULL, 10/HALF.
